Glass Insulators Market - Global Forecast 2026-2032

The Glass Insulators Market size was estimated at USD 1.20 billion in 2025 and expected to reach USD 1.27 billion in 2026, at a CAGR of 6.48% to reach USD 1.87 billion by 2032.

Unveiling the Critical Role of Glass Insulators Across Power Infrastructure and the Emerging Trends Driving Industry Evolution

The ever-increasing demand for reliable power transmission and distribution has placed glass insulators at the forefront of modern infrastructure development. Historically prized for their excellent dielectric properties and resistance to pollution and wear glass insulators have become indispensable components in a diversified array of applications ranging from high-voltage transmission lines spanning remote terrains to intricate urban rail systems. Ongoing innovations in material science and manufacturing techniques have further reinforced their suitability for evolving energy networks and smart grid deployments.

As unconventional energy sources proliferate and electrification drives intensify across emerging economies industry stakeholders are re-evaluating the traditional roles of insulator design and deployment. Integrating advanced glass formulations and precision-engineered geometries has enhanced the performance and longevity of insulators under extreme environmental conditions. At the same time tighter regulatory frameworks and sustainability mandates have propelled a shift toward materials and processes with reduced environmental footprints. This dynamic landscape underscores a period of critical transition in which the glass insulator segment is poised to deliver both operational resilience and ecological compliance.

Identifying Transformative Technological and Market Shifts Revolutionizing Glass Insulator Design Manufacturing and Deployment

Recent breakthroughs are reshaping every stage of the glass insulator value chain from raw material sourcing through end-of-life recycling. In manufacturing facilities industry leaders are adopting precision tempering techniques and automated optical inspection systems to ensure uniformly high dielectric strength and defect-free surfaces. Simultaneously the integration of digital twins and real-time monitoring platforms is enabling predictive maintenance workflows that minimize unplanned outages and extend service intervals for installed insulator assets.

On the materials front the introduction of composite glass-ceramic blends has opened new possibilities for optimizing mechanical tensile strength and thermal stability. Such formulations also mitigate the risk of catastrophic failure under seismic or mechanical impact scenarios. Additionally the convergence of polymer and glass phases in hybrid insulator assemblies is offering lighter-weight solutions that simplify installation and reduce overhead structure loads. These technological advancements are complemented by robust environmental testing protocols designed to validate performance across diverse climatic conditions and voltage stresses.

Analyzing the Multifaceted Effects of 2025 United States Tariffs on Glass Insulator Supply Chains Costs and Competitive Landscape

In early 2025 the United States government implemented revised tariff measures targeting key raw material imports used in glass insulator production. These measures have triggered a chain reaction across the supply network leading to elevated input costs for high-purity silica and specialty ceramic additives. As a direct consequence manufacturers have reevaluated supplier partnerships to secure more resilient sourcing arrangements and align with tariff compliance requirements.

The uptick in material expenses has also prompted a renewed focus on process efficiency. Facilities are accelerating investments in energy-saving furnaces and closed-loop water recycling systems to partially offset the cost pressures arising from import duties. At the same time there has been a discernible uptick in regional collaboration agreements among domestic producers to consolidate procurement volumes and negotiate more favorable terms with distributors. This strategic cooperation has reduced vulnerability to external trade disruptions while preserving product quality and supply continuity for critical infrastructure projects.

Deriving Strategic Insights from Comprehensive Segmentation across Product Type Voltage Class Application End Use and Distribution Channels

A nuanced examination of the glass insulator market reveals distinct patterns in product adoption and performance criteria across diverse segments. Pin insulators demonstrate sustained demand in distribution networks where hollow core variants meet cost-sensitive requirements while solid core types address higher mechanical load applications. Post insulators in single piece configurations continue to find favor for streamlined installation in remote transmission sites whereas multi piece assemblies deliver greater customization for complex support structures. In switching applications shackle insulators with roll top profiles excel at contamination shedding in polluted environments while straight designs offer straightforward maintenance in less aggressive conditions. For high-voltage railway and long-distance transmission corridors disc suspension insulators provide modular scalability while string suspension assemblies maintain a legacy position in classic overhead line equipment setups.

Voltage class considerations further differentiate market preferences. Ultra high voltage segments capitalize on specialized glass chemistries to achieve optimal dielectric strength. Medium voltage brackets are served by robust formulations tuned for routine distribution operations. In low voltage tiers lightweight glass styles support urban and industrial automation requirements. High voltage networks spanning bulk power transfer corridors increasingly rely on advanced insulator designs calibrated to specific kilovolt bands.

Across end use industries glass insulators tailored for utility-scale renewable energy installations are incorporating enhanced UV resistance and mechanical tolerance to withstand harsh rooftop and photovoltaic field conditions. Industrial applications demand shock-resistant properties for heavy machinery environments. In substations and switching yards versatile suspension and post insulator configurations continue to anchor critical node reliability. Meanwhile distribution lines emphasize cost-effective pin insulator solutions optimized for medium voltage distribution loops.

Diverse distribution channel models interplay with these segment dynamics. Direct sales engagements enable tailored technical support for large infrastructure developers. Distributors maintain broad regional inventories to service utility maintenance contracts. Ecommerce platforms are emerging as convenient procurement portals for aftermarket replacements and small-scale project needs. OEM partnerships embed bespoke insulator variants directly into overhead line hardware and modular substation assemblies.

Examining Regional Dynamics Across Americas Europe Middle East Africa and Asia Pacific to Uncover Growth Drivers and Market Nuances

Regional variations underscore distinctive drivers of growth and technical requirements in the glass insulator landscape. In the Americas rising investment in grid modernization programs has spurred demand for composite glass options in both urban transmission upgrades and rural distribution expansions. Progress on next-generation rail corridors has increased specifications for high-performance disc suspension insulators in cross-border logistics projects.

Within Europe the Middle East and Africa a dual emphasis on renewable energy and resilience against extreme weather events has elevated the prominence of advanced hybrid insulators. Utilities across this combined region are prioritizing assets capable of enduring high pollution and salt-laden coastal conditions. Infrastructure resilience funds are channeling capital toward retrofitting aging substation networks with high voltage post and suspension insulator configurations.

Asia Pacific continues to represent the largest single pool of insulator consumption driven by rapid electrification in emerging economies and expansion of inter-regional transmission grids. Innovative domestic manufacturers are leveraging vertical integration to streamline production from raw silica processing through final assembly. This approach has accelerated time to market for specialty insulator formats tailored to high-altitude and tropical environment considerations.
